Jinson Day, a day of celebration for everyone in Kelsera, including the Windel Academy. On the same day 574 years ago, the Empire of Kelsera was formed under the leadership of Jinson Kelsera.
With the day off, Nico arrived early to Killo Restaurant Inn and attempted the Beef Pastry for the first time.
He had prepared pieces of manabeef tightly wrapped in a triple layer of paper to set its shape overnight.
He removed the paper, then quickly seared the manabeef fillets in a hot pan with a little mana-olive oil for 45 seconds until it was browned all over and rare in the middle. He removed them from the pan and left them to cool.
He then chopped the manamushrooms and fried in a hot pan with a little olive oil and the manathyme leaves. When the manamushrooms begin to release their juices, he continued to cook over a blue flame for about 10 minutes until all the excess moisture has evaporated and left with a manamushroom paste (known as a manaduxelle). He removed the manaduxelle from the pan and left to cool.
He cut the pastry in half, placed it on a lightly floured surface and roll each piece into a rectangle large enough to envelop one of the manabeef fillets. He used the purple ice talisman to chill it.
After laying a large sheet of paper on a work surface, he placed 4 slices of manaham in the middle to create a square. Finally, he spread half the manaduxelle over the ham.
Using the paper, he rolled the manaham over the manabeef, then rolled and tied the paper to get a nice, evenly thick log.
He brushed the pastry with egg wash, removed the paper from the manabeef, and then wrapped the pastry around each manaham-wrapped fillet. He trimmed the pastry, brushed all over with the egg wash and used the green ice talisman to chill it.
In the meanwhile, the assistant helped to make the red wine sauce.
Advertisement
Once the pastries were prepared, he scored the pastry lightly and brushed with egg wash again. Nico placed the pastries into the stone oven, and used black flame to bake the pastries until they were golden brown.
Nico served the pastry on the dish....
